SUMMARY:

In this lively episode, Ben and Aaron share their insights on keeping a coffee business vibrant through regular "climate checks." The duo dives into the heart of any successful operation: the people. Ben and Aaron stress that a business isn’t just about profit margins or marketing campaigns—it’s built on relationships with employees, managers, vendors, and partners, all of whom need consistent attention to keep things running smoothly.
 
You will also learn about quarterly check-ins as a way to maintain these critical relationships, sharing lessons learned from the tumultuous summer of 2020 when neglecting team communication led to frustration and unrest among their staff. They introduce the EOS 5-5-5 system, a straightforward framework for evaluating alignment with the company’s mission, clarifying roles and responsibilities, and tracking progress on key projects. By scheduling these check-ins, documenting discussions, and addressing issues early, business owners can prevent small problems from snowballing into major crises.
 
Ben and Aaron also touch on the value of third-party perspectives, like those from their CoLab team, to navigate tough decisions and maintain healthy partnerships.
